The seed fund provides an opportunity for scientific staff of the UG and UMCG to receive up to €5,000 for ongoing or future public engagement projects. All submissions are screened for eligibility by a jury consisting of University of Groningen and UMCG employees, after which five eligible projects are randomly selected to get the funding they requested. Indeed, the Public Engagement seed fund rewards those staff members of the UG and UMCG that want to engage the public without unnecessary competitiveness, and distributes available funding in a manner that acknowledges the element of luck in funding awards.
